Igeekphone News: Xiaomi may have accidentally offered its first official glimpse of the long-rumored MIX Fold 5, with an unidentified large-screen foldable smartphone appearing prominently in promotional material for the latest HyperOS 4 Beta release.
The device was spotted in a promotional poster published by Xiaomi’s official HyperOS account on August 13. Although Xiaomi has not explicitly identified the smartphone as the MIX Fold 5, its design and positioning have fueled speculation that the company is preparing to introduce its next-generation large-screen foldable.
Mysterious Foldable Appears in HyperOS 4 Beta Material
On August 13, Xiaomi’s official HyperOS account published information highlighting new features included in the HyperOS 4 Beta.
A large-screen foldable smartphone appears prominently in the accompanying promotional artwork. The device features a distinctive large R-shaped design on the front, while its camera module appears to be positioned toward the upper-right area.
Xiaomi did not name the device in the promotional material. However, the appearance has attracted attention because the company is widely expected to be developing the MIX Fold 5, which would represent the next generation of its horizontally folding flagship smartphone lineup.
The promotional image could therefore provide an early indication of the design direction Xiaomi is taking with its upcoming foldable.
MIX Fold 5 Rumored to Feature a New Hinge Design
Previous reports have suggested that the Xiaomi MIX Fold 5 could receive several major hardware upgrades.
One of the most notable changes is reportedly a new self-developed seamless hinge. Hinge technology is particularly important for book-style foldables because it directly affects the device’s thickness, durability, folding experience and display crease.
The MIX Fold 5 is also rumored to use a horizontally oriented camera module, giving the rear of the phone a different appearance from the device shown in the HyperOS poster.
Other reported features include a side-mounted fingerprint sensor, suggesting that Xiaomi could continue to prioritize a thin and lightweight form factor while retaining a conventional capacitive fingerprint solution.
It remains unclear whether all of these rumored specifications will make it into the final production model.
Xiaomi’s Xuanji O3 Chip Could Power the Foldable
Performance is expected to be another major focus of the MIX Fold 5.
According to previous reports, Xiaomi could equip the phone with its self-developed Xuanji O3 chip. The platform is expected to compete with Qualcomm’s next-generation flagship mobile hardware, including the rumored Snapdragon 8E5 platform.

If the reports prove accurate, the MIX Fold 5 could become one of Xiaomi’s most powerful foldable smartphones, combining flagship-level processing with a large flexible display.
However, Xiaomi has yet to officially confirm the Xuanji O3’s specifications or its relationship with the MIX Fold 5.
A Successor to the MIX Fold 4
The potential MIX Fold 5 would succeed the Xiaomi MIX Fold 4, which was launched in July 2024.
The MIX Fold 4 started at 8,999 yuan in China and was positioned as Xiaomi’s premium large-screen foldable.
The previous-generation model featured a 7.98-inch internal display and a 6.56-inch external display, providing users with a tablet-like screen when unfolded while maintaining a conventional smartphone form factor when closed.

It was powered by Qualcomm’s third-generation Snapdragon 8 flagship platform and featured a Leica-branded quad-camera system using Summilux optics.
The MIX Fold 4 also included a 5,100mAh Xiaomi Jinjiang stereoscopic irregular-shaped battery, designed to maximize battery capacity within the phone’s slim foldable chassis.
